在编程的世界里,代码的共享与优化是提高开发效率和项目质量的重要手段。其中,QS(Quick Setup)是一种高效的前端引用技巧,可以帮助开发者快速实现代码的共享与优化。本文将为你详细介绍QS前端引用技巧,让你轻松掌握,提升你的编程能力。
一、什么是QS前端引用?
QS前端引用,即Quick Setup的前端引用,是一种基于模块化开发的前端代码管理方式。它通过将常用的代码片段封装成模块,实现代码的复用和优化,从而提高开发效率和项目可维护性。
二、QS前端引用的优势
- 提高代码复用率:将常用的代码片段封装成模块,可以方便地在多个页面中复用,减少重复代码的编写。
- 优化代码结构:通过模块化开发,可以将复杂的代码分解成多个小的、功能单一的模块,提高代码的可读性和可维护性。
- 提升开发效率:模块化的代码可以快速导入和调用,减少开发时间。
- 方便代码维护:当模块中的代码需要修改时,只需在一个地方进行修改,即可影响所有使用该模块的页面。
三、QS前端引用的具体实现
1. 创建模块
首先,你需要创建一个模块文件。例如,创建一个名为menu.js的模块文件,用于封装导航菜单的代码。
// menu.js
export function createMenu(data) {
const menu = document.createElement('div');
menu.innerHTML = `
<ul>
${data.map(item => `<li>${item.name}</li>`).join('')}
</ul>
`;
return menu;
}
2. 引入模块
在需要使用该模块的页面中,通过import语句引入模块。
// index.html
import { createMenu } from './menu.js';
const menuData = [
{ name: '首页' },
{ name: '关于我们' },
{ name: '产品介绍' },
{ name: '联系方式' }
];
const menu = createMenu(menuData);
document.body.appendChild(menu);
3. 使用模块
在引入模块的页面中,可以直接调用模块中的函数,实现相关功能。
// index.html
// ... (上面的代码)
四、总结
通过本文的介绍,相信你已经对QS前端引用有了更深入的了解。掌握QS前端引用技巧,可以帮助你轻松实现代码的共享与优化,提高开发效率和项目质量。希望你在实际项目中能够灵活运用这些技巧,提升自己的编程能力。
